College apprentice crowned trade champion

The skills of an apprentice carpenter and joiner studying at Derby College Group have helped him win a national competition.

Alex Avis has clinched the title of Screwfix Trade Apprentice of the Year, beating off competition from around 2,500 applicants nationwide.

Alex, who works for a heritage and period property construction specialist, attends the college’s Hudson Building once a week to work towards his qualifications in the trade.

He decided to enter the competition to showcase how ‘late bloomers’ can flourish in the trade and has won a career-boosting prize package worth £10,000 including tools, technology and training.

Derby College Group teacher Ben Hirst said: “We are incredibly proud of Alex who is a very talented carpenter and joiner and has a great work ethic.

“He will complete his apprenticeship next autumn and we look forward to staying in touch with him as his career progresses.”
